## Step 4: Tune cold starts

After moving Fernwick's order handlers to the Quillbase serverless runtime, cold starts jumped to ~4s. Enable provisioned warm pools and trim the dependency bundle before cutover. Do not skip this; checkout latency alerts will fire otherwise. The warm-pool settings currently applied in staging are listed below.

deployment values, tahof-baweg:
[brieth]
team = nordor
access_code = ac_abc511
owner = tamael.quenvan
host = brieth.halixlabs.example
port = 9000
peer = zorok.plorvaforge.example
salt = 02a603a5
pin = 1472

Finance Review Summary — Board of Directors

Warranty costs for the Arvena C-Series compressor exceeded plan by 38% this quarter, driven by a seal defect in units built at the Marlow Heath plant between April and June. Remediation and field-replacement reserves have been increased accordingly, reducing operating margin by 1.2 points. Quist Engineering has confirmed the fix is in production as of September. Exposure on remaining fielded units is estimated and provisioned. Strategic implications for the product line are noted below.

internal memo for tagef-hadup: Gross margin on Ulaath came in at 15 percent against a plan of 5 percent. Only 7 of the 120 pilot accounts renewed Ulaath, so a churn review is set for October 15.

Subject: Memtrace cut-over complete

Team,

Cut-over to Memtrace v2 for GPU memory profiling finished last night. Old v1 agents are disabled; any tickets referencing v1 dashboards should be closed as resolved-by-migration. Sampling overhead is now under 2% and allocation traces include kernel names. Known gap: profiles older than 30 days were not migrated. Point customers at the v2 docs for setup questions. For reference when troubleshooting, the agent now runs with the following configuration.

settings of bagaf-bawip:
[aldax]
port = 5000
region = south-4
host = aldax.brasklabs.corp
team = brivan
timeout_ms = 2000
retries = 2